Preparing Your Slab Base: Essential Steps for Success
A solid, level slab base is absolutely crucial for long-lasting concrete success. Ignoring proper preparation can lead to major issues down the road, including cracking . First, eliminate all vegetation and topsoil – a required depth of six inches is typically recommended. Next, compact the subgrade using a tamper ; this ensures proper consolidation. Then, install a layer of gravel – typically four inches thick – and re-compact it thoroughly. This provides a well-drained and consistent surface for your concrete slab. Finally, check the grade to ensure sufficient drainage, generally roughly 1/8 inch per linear foot .

Slab Base Prep Mistakes to Avoid
Proper base setup is vitally important for a durable concrete pad. Many contractors commonly make serious mistakes that can lead to heaving and premature deterioration . One widespread error is inadequate compaction; the ground must be densely compacted to avoid settling. Failing to properly address current moisture issues, such as insufficient drainage or excessive water tables, is another key pitfall. Finally, neglecting to use the appropriate aggregate size for the base material can compromise the complete structure ’s stability.

Selecting the Appropriate Foundation for Your Slab
The choice of a base material is vital for a stable slab. Evaluate options like crushed stone, coarse sand, or a combination of both. Crushed stone provides excellent drainage and foundation, while fine sand helps even the ground. Your ground conditions and the intended use of the slab will heavily determine which option is most suitable. Remember to check proper settling for a strong result.
Slab Base Drainage: Preventing Future Problems
Proper water management beneath a concrete base is essential for preventing costly problems down the track. Insufficient water removal can result in moisture buildup , which fosters mold growth , degrades the structure of your home , and even leads to fractures. Implementing a effective moisture removal setup during installation —perhaps utilizing a gravel area or a drain tile —is a proactive solution to secure a durable and issue-free floor.
